All Categories
Featured
Table of Contents
I have tried to pass interviews at FAANG companies three times. Each time, I enhanced the amount of time I spent preparing for the meeting.
This is close to true, but it is something that we can not alter, and we can just adjust to it. This short article will be intriguing for engineers of all degrees. Luck is a crucial aspect of any interview. It's like a video game of Baldur's Entrance 3 where whenever you roll the die, you might have a crucial fall short and stop working any possible meeting.
Perhaps they have actually already chosen an additional candidate and your meeting is just a component of the process which they can not avoid. Denial is a regular component of the meeting procedure.
You can discover something new concerning yourself, your abilities, and your understanding. This aids you improve on your own and your skills, which improves your possibilities of passing the next meeting. Prep work is a vital element for passing the meeting procedure at a high level in top firms. I am practically particular that the typical FAANG designer who has actually benefited more than ten years can not pass the meeting procedure of their company without preparation.
In one of my previous firms, I was a recruiter for four years with even more than 200 meetings. In fact, if a candidate did not prepare for the meeting, they had a tiny chance to pass the meeting on a medium+ level, even if they had 10 years of experience.
Because if they found out something 5-10-15 years ago and did not use it, they only kept in mind the top-level concept - data science mock tests. So, it is far better to plan for the interview. Also, as a component of prep work, it is necessary to comprehend the requirements of companies. Various business have different sections, tasks, and focuses, and it is better to locate this details.
Previously, I check out that an excellent degree of English is not essential for the interview process. Yes, you have an opportunity to pass the meeting with bad English, however you significantly reduce your chance to pass it.
It's tough to do this with poor English and without translation applications. You additionally require to be able to talk regarding your task, exactly how you solved it, what its complexity is, and so on. All of this requires interaction and the ability to comprehend what the interviewer states. As soon as, I had a trouble with a job that used words "produce" in its description.
The core component of this meeting is your capacity to present your concept to the interviewer. If the interviewer recognizes your ideas, and you locate the major case, you will certainly pass the interview. You require to be able to chat about your experience, your tasks, your group, and so on.
One business did not offer me a work due to the fact that I occasionally stammered in my answers to the supervisor. I passed all various other interviews in this firm with good responses, yet the manager had not been certain if I would communicate efficiently in a group. Overall, your English degree might develop issues for you and for the interviewer:: For you - you invest a lot of energy talking.
For the recruiter - they invest extra power to recognize you, and when they can not comprehend you, they might make a choice that you are not suitable for that function (coding interview bootcamp). What jobs for me: A great deal of sessions with my English instructor. I have had 2-3 sessions each week for the last 5 years
An English teacher can also assist you with the behavior component of the interview. It's worth investing money on a good microphone because the job interviewer will spend much less power on comprehending you.
Business are various. I can split them into at least 3 degrees (it isn't a total list): Degree 1 - Huge tech business like Meta, Google, Apple, and Microsoft.
Level 2 - Smaller sized firms that have a good product and pay well. Degree 3 - Tiny excellent firms that do not pay as much as big tech.
Since the most amount of people attempt to pass meetings in levels 1 and 2, they have many individuals intending to be talked to. For that reason, they boost the complexity of their meeting to filter people. Degrees 3-4 normally do not have complicated meetings, and the process could have just 1-2 actions.
They have coding areas where they expect you to compose a for loop and do basic procedures like enhancing or increasing numbers. These jobs are similar to the easy jobs on LeetCode. Every single time, I was confused initially due to the fact that I didn't anticipate it to be so simple. However it is.
It is interesting to keep in mind that different business have different lists of points. One business anticipates you to cover all side instances in your code, while one more expects you to drive system style interviews.
It is far better to understand what business expects from you to raise your opportunities. Degree 3 and 4 - typically, they do not have additional products for the meeting, and it is hard to discover experience from other prospects. However, they usually don't have stringent requirements. In my experience, I have actually had interview processes for 3 different roles: Frontend role, Backend function, and Full-stack role.
Latest Posts
How do I get started as a Technical Program Manager?
Technical Program Manager Resume Tips
Algorithm Practice